Cadet’s debut album completed for April release, under guidance of Krept

The debut album by rapper Cadet, who was killed in a car crash last year, has been completed under the guidance of Krept of Krept & Konan, with a release date now set for April.

Titled ‘The Rated Legend’, Krept acts as executive producer, and has helped bring together guests on the record, including Wretch 32, Chip, Young Adz, Konan, Swarmz, Tion Wayne and Deno.

“I am determined and driven to keep Cadet’s name alive and to making sure I can continue what he started and achieved, because I know how much this meant to him”, says Krept. “It was a labour of love and passion to create this project from just hearing random tracks he recorded and turning it into a full body of work”.

“Cadet recorded so much good music that it would have felt wrong to have not done this”, he goes on. “Cadet was so loved that filling missing verses or hooks from guest artists was easy to do to finish this album. All producers and artists have done this all for free. That’s love. Cadet would love this album just as much as we do. It has versatility and really shows his range as an artist”.

“With this album Cadet’s legacy will keep going, his name will live on”, he concludes. “I have enjoyed every moment of putting this album together with our family. You will hear why he is no longer underrated”.

The album is set for release on 10 Apr.
